Global real estate advisor, Colliers International, has been appointed to sell 55-bedroom Portpatrick Hotel in Portpatrick, Scotland, on behalf of Shearings Leisure Group, a leading operator of escorted tours and leisure hotels. The agent is seeking offers in the region of £1.6 million.
Alistair Letham, a director in the Hotels Agency team at Colliers International, commented: “Although part of a larger group, the hotel is an established and successful business in its own right. This is due to a recent refurbishment programme, increasing the private leisure interest for a destination retreat. From both an operational and property perspective, there are exciting value added opportunities at each property.”
Occupying a stunning Galloway hilltop location, with views over the village and harbour, the hotel, along with three-self catering apartments, is set in over 10 acres of land and benefits from planning consent to develop an additional 24 bedrooms. Other features include a restaurant; three lounges; a bar and a nine-hole pitch and putt golf course. A separate three-bedroom bungalow is also located within the grounds.
The Portpatrick hotel is available on an individual or cluster basis. The other hotels in the portfolio include Strathmore Hotel in Morecambe, and Eden Arms Hotel, near Durham.
